Design Motorola Q9m
Device type:
Smart phone
Smart Phone OS:?An operating system (OS) is software that interacts between a user and a smartphone.
Windows Mobile Standard (6.0)
Form factor:
Candybar
Dimensions:
4.60 x 2.55 x 0.46 inches (117 x 65 x 12 mm)
Weight:
4.58 oz (130 g)
the average is 4.8 oz (137 g)
Design features:
Full keyboard, Soft keys (2)
Side Keys:
Right: Other
Display Motorola Q9m
Physical size:
2.4 inches
Screen Resolution:?Screen resolution refers to the size of the image received on the screen in pixels
320 x 240 pixels
Pixel density:
167 ppi
Technology:
TFT
Screen-to-body ratio:
23.57 %
Colors:
65 536
Camera Motorola Q9m
Camera:
1.3 megapixels
Flash:
Yes
Features:
Digital zoom
Camcorder:
Yes
Hardware Motorola Q9m
Processor :
Single core, Intel StrongARM
System memory:
96 MB RAM / 256 MB ROM
Storage expansion:
miniSD
Battery Motorola Q9m
Talk time:
4.55 hours
the average is 11 h (675 min)
Stand-by time:
8.8 days (212 hours)
the average is 20 days (477 h)
Capacity:
1170 mAh
Type:
Li - Ion
Multimedia Motorola Q9m
Music player Supported formats:
MP3, AAC, AAC+, eAAC+, WMA, WAV
Video playback Supported formats:
MPEG4, H.263, H.264, WMV
Internet browsing Motorola Q9m
Browser:
Opera Browser
Technology Motorola Q9m
CDMA :
800, 1900 MHz
Data:
EV-DO
Positioning :
A-GPS
Phone features Motorola Q9m
Phonebook:
Unlimited entries, Multiple numbers per contact, Picture ID, Ring ID
Organizer:
Calculator, Notes, Alarm, To-Do, Calendar
Messaging:
SMS, Predictive text input, MMS
E-mail:
IMAP, POP3, SMTP
Instant Messaging:
Yes
Games:
Yes
Connectivity Motorola Q9m
Bluetooth:?Bluetooth is used to exchange data between nearby mobile devices.
Yes
Profiles:
Headset (HSP), Handsfree (HFP), Dial-up networking (DUN), File Transfer (FTP), Object Push (OPP), Generic Access (GAP), Basic Printing (BPP), Generic Audio/Video Distribution (GAVDP), Advanced Audio Distribution (A2DP), Basic Imaging (BIP), Audio/Visual Remote Control Profile (AVRCP)
USB:?Universal Serial Bus
USB 2.0
Connector:
miniUSB
Headphones connector:
2.5mm
Other:
Computer sync
Other features Motorola Q9m
Notifications:
Music ringtones (MP3), Vibration, Phone profiles, Speakerphone
Hearing aid compatibility:
M3, T3
Voice dialing, Voice commands, Voice recording, TTY/TDD
Regulatory Approval Motorola Q9m
FCC approval :
 
Date approved:
06 Jul 2007
FCC ID value: IHDT56HS1
FCC measured SAR :
 
Head:
1.28 W/kg
Measured in:
1900 MHz
Body:
1.29 W/kg
Measured in:
1900 MHz

 Xiaomi has presented the Redmi Note 13R smartphone

The Redmi Note 13R has a 6.79-inch IPS screen with a resolution of 2460 x 1080 pixels, a peak brightness of 550 nits, and a refresh rate that can be switched from 30 to 120 Hz. The display has TÜV Rhine certification, which guarantees low exposure to blue light. The device is powered by a Snapdragon 4 Gen 2 processor with 6 to 12 GB of LPDDR4x RAM.

 Sharp unveiled the Aquos R9 and Aquos Wise4 unbreakable smartphones with minimalistic designs

Sharp announced two smartphones - Aquos R9 and Aquos Wise4, which will initially appear on the Japanese market as an exclusive, and then come to Singapore, Taiwan and Indonesia. Both models run Android 14, and also have IP68 water and dust protection. and what is interesting, the new products have received protection against drops and shocks, but unlike traditional "unkillable" devices look like ordinary smartphones.
